Kwara Govt restates commitments to grassroot healthcare

Date: 2021-06-01

The Kwara Government has renewed its commitment to delivering quality healthcare services to the grassroots. Gov. A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q, represented by his Deputy, Mr Kayode Alabi, made the commitment on Monday at the start of local immunisation days in commemoration of the second anniversary in the governor at Alanamu Health Centre.

He said his administration has made various quality interventions and improved health outcomes by selecting more than 20 primary healthcare centres for upgrade, which are at multiple stages of completion across the state.

AbdulRazaq added that the state had established the State Emergency Routine Immunisation Coordination Centre with adequate funding for its smooth operation to sustain the gains of interrupting transmission of vaccine-preventable diseases and revamping routine immunisation in the state.

Kwara Govt restates commitments to grassroot healthcare He added that Kwara was adjudged the best state in the country in both preparedness and coverage during the ongoing COVID-19 vaccination and also excellent performance from periodic independent assessment by the National Bureau of Statistics and World Health Organisation.

He appreciated the management and staff of the state Primary Healthcare Development for their resilience and determination to ensure no single community is left unattended.

The Commissioner for Health, Dr Raji Razaq, said the state had adopted a multifaceted approach to bringing development to the people.

The Executive Secretary, Kwara State Primary Healthcare Development Agency, Dr Nusirat Elelu, said the week-long intervention was to ramp up immunisation coverage and other primary healthcare interventions.

The Ilorin West Transition Implementation Committee Chairman, Mr Abdulgafar Omotosho, said the occasion indicate a working government and a sharp contrast between the past and the present.
